Classic Apple Crisp Recipe: The Best Comfort Dessert for Fall

- 6 cups peeled, sliced apples
- 1 cup granulated sugar
- 1 tablespoon lemon juice
- 1 teaspoon ground cinnamon
- 1 cup rolled oats
- 1 cup all-purpose flour
- 1 cup brown sugar
- 1/2 cup unsalted butter, softened
- Preheat the oven to 350°F (175°C).
- In a large bowl, combine sliced apples, granulated sugar, lemon juice, and cinnamon. Toss to coat.
- Spread the apple mixture in a greased baking dish.
- In a separate bowl, mix oats, flour, brown sugar, and softened butter until crumbly.
- Spread the oat mixture evenly over the apples.
- Bake for 45-50 minutes or until the apples are bubbly and the topping is golden brown.
- Cool slightly before serving.
Notes
- Serve with vanilla ice cream for added indulgence.
- Use a mix of tart and sweet apples for best flavor.
